Imagine the world to come, part II: Autonomous

0


Continuing with our series of articles, we decided to continue with one of the prodigious children of the subject of last time. It is a topic that has mainly focused on cars, but can escalate to much more. We refer to the possibility of what autonomous, allowing machines to evolve.

Present

When people name or search on the issue of autonomous, the first thing that appears is autonomous cars. However, this issue covers much beyond transport. We have even exposed it here in Crypto Trend, particularly in the Consumer Electronics Show of these last years.

The general confusion lies in the definition of autonomous, without realizing that this issue abounds in the day to day. Starting from the Industrial Revolution in the 18th century, according to Scientific American, the autonomous thing is to replace the person with machinery, with the aim of performing a task.

For this reason, the idea of ​​an autonomous car implies that it is a vehicle that can be driven independently, without a person behind the wheel.

The same people of Scientific American explain the current situation with the changes of the autonomous. Stressing that there are two important trends:

Robot sees, Robot imitates

This is an evolution of the phrase monkey sees, monkey imitates, only that now the autonomous robot is the main character. The idea is that using the quality of machine learning From Artificial Intelligence, robots learn the tasks that each employee performs. In this way, industries are looking for more efficient solutions when working.

They emphasize that the main industry where progress is being made in this area is that of health, stating that delicate operations can be carried out autonomously.

Quality of life improvement

The second trend today is that people can improve their quality of life in an accelerated way. Beyond an autonomous car that facilitates the transport of people, there are companies that are researching and developing robots that help at home.

Smart assistants and objects connected by the Internet of Things is a start. However, particularly in Asia, there are companies developing specialized assistants. For example, a stand-alone bartender robot for every occasion.

Obstacles

However, just as we did with AI, there are obstacles that complicate the development of the autonomous. Starting with the resistance by users. This happens because it touches on an issue of ethics and morals, since a person is being replaced by a robot. Therefore, elements like unions come into play.

The second topic is the complication of experiencing, since experimenting with something autonomous can lethally impact a person. Taking as an example the most common, the autonomous car, which can not test on the streets for legal issues, require special permits. This makes sense because if the system fails and collides at 120 km / h, it can cost the life of the crash.
